Reel Youth – Youth and Seniors Programs

In the third instalment of Cortes Currents Reel Youth series, Mark Vonesh and Erica Køhn talk about Youth and Seniors programs. 

“Our youth and senior film programs, or youth and elder film programs, are probably about 30% – 40% of the work we do. It’s one of the most powerful projects that we’ve done,” said Vonesch.

What Reel Youth is bringing to students on Cortes Island in 2022

The first of two school programs that Reel Youth hopes to run on Cortes Island during 2022 is already approved.

“We have a program launching in January. That’s for Partners in Education (PIE) students, mostly middle school youth who are doing a homeschooling course,” said Mark Vonesch, Director of Reel Youth.

Teen vandalism escalating in Campbell River

Teen vandalism is getting out of hand in Campbell River 

“In the last year we’ve had teens shoot out people’s windows with pellet guns, throwing rocks through windows, steal or move traffic control devices (creating very dangerous situations on the roadways), breaking fences, smashing peoples lawn lights, and spray painting and keying cars,” said RCMP Cst. Maury Tyre.
